Output 98895c884bbb49bb3a453ea56f6856655c5d79118f90dace990cc53c2c3e3f8b:15

value
2946157589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e42f8c70c2950f9d7b5e116c044f8445a40658e OP_EQUAL
address
MHxAnp6oro8GQJH8adfLoAjYWwCxB4hjxX
transaction
98895c884bbb49bb3a453ea56f6856655c5d79118f90dace990cc53c2c3e3f8b
spent
true